>> Where is the list of problems for sysvinit we intend to solve?
>
> For X, the problem is running X as a user other than root, which should
> provide for increased system security as we'll be reducing the amount of
> root code substantially. Using the systemd mechanisms for sending new
> input devices to the X server solves one of the longstanding issues with
> non-root X.
I was referring to that - of course X does not depend on systemd, but
systemd provides features which make it possible to fix existing
issues, that's why it makes sense to use it. Of course it does not
exclude implementing that stuff in a different, non-systemd tool, but
to my knowledge nobody has done that yet.
